SUMMARY

The Jesus Family Tomb tells the story of what may very well be the greatest archaeological find of all time - the discovery and investigation of the Jesus family tomb. The tomb in question houses ossuaries (bone boxes) with inscriptions bearing the names of Jesus of Nazareth, the Virgin Mary, Mary Magdalene, and Judas, the son of Jesus. This crypt has been overlooked and ignored for years and exists today under a patio just outside of Jerusalem. The authors have tracked down the location and been granted unequaled access to inspect the findings within the tomb. The artifacts were found, recorded and catalogued by professional archaeologists in a controlled setting. There is no question of their authenticity. A fascinating combination of history, archaeology, and theology, the revelations inside the book will change the way we think about God, religion, and everything we have learned about the life and death of Jesus. With a foreword by James Cameron.Jacobovici, Simcha is the author of 'Jesus Family Tomb The Discovery, the Investigation, And the Evidence That Could Change History', published 2007 under ISBN 9780061192029 and ISBN 0061192023.
